import { ModuleMetadata, Provider, Type } from '@nestjs/common'; import { DataSource, DataSourceOptions } from 'typeorm'; export type TypeOrmModuleOptions = { /** * Number of times to retry connecting * Default: 10 */ retryAttempts?: number; /** * Delay between connection retry attempts (ms) * Default: 3000 */ retryDelay?: number; /* Dec 1, 2023 · TypeOrmModuleOptions extends the TypeORM configurations you want to add within a NestJS app. In this tutorial, I will show you how to use TypeOrmModuleOptions perfectly with NestJS. How do I fix it? Error Message. I was wondering how I can do so? I have a main. ts as below: imports: [ TypeOrmModule. create(AppModule); await app. listen(3000); and a app. module. ts as follows: const app = await NestFactory. 오후 9:55:42 [NestFactory] Starting Nest application [Nest] 5632 - 2021. Sep 23, 2020 · I would like the TypeORMModule to keep retrying for ever. Related: How to use TypeOrmModule forFeature and forRoot Methods import { Entity, Column, PrimaryGeneratedColumn } from "typeorm" @ Entity export class User {@ PrimaryGeneratedColumn id: number @ Column firstName: string @ Column lastName: string}. "engines": { "node": "16. 1" Dockerfile: COPY package*. Sep 2, 2021 · When I run the nestjs application, I get the error "Cannot read property 'retryAttempts' of undefined. Type '{ type: string; host: string; port: string; username: string; password: string; database: string; entities: (typeof User)[]; }' is not assignable to type '{ retryAttempts?: number; retryDelay?: number; keepConnectionAlive?: boolean; } & Partial<MongoConnectionOptions>'. Related: How to use TypeOrmModule forFeature and forRoot Methods import { Entity, Column, PrimaryGeneratedColumn } from "typeorm" @ Entity export class User {@ PrimaryGeneratedColumn id: number @ Column firstName: string @ Column lastName: string} Sep 2, 2021 · When I run the nestjs application, I get the error "Cannot read property 'retryAttempts' of undefined. forRootAsync({ useFactory: async () => { let options: PostgresConnectionOptions = { type: "postgres", locally i can't reproduce this error.